The Department of Physiology and Biophysics Research is seeking a Research Associate 3 to work full-time, on-site in Miami. The Research Associate 3 supports research activities under the direction of a principal investigator, program director or designee of the principal investigator or program director. The incumbent assumes responsibility for the design and performance of research focused on the development of novel experimental therapies for human malignancies. This individual contributes to collaborations with scientists within the University of Miami or elsewhere and works as part of a team, assisting with the maintenance of laboratory equipment, protocols, and supplies. The Research Associate Level 3 will play a key role in the research activities of Department of Physiology and Biophysics related to structural biology of GPCRs. Responsibilities include conducting experiments using cultured cells and recombinant proteins, culturing cell lines for in vitro experiments, including functional assays, and performing protein purification and studying recombinant proteins and their complexes by CryoEM, advancing research on neuroscience and therapeutic strategies.
